How to make wok sauce for Peking ribs?

  • In a wok over low heat, add 2 tablespoons of the frying oil and the garlic. Cook for about a minute, and then add the ketchup. Cook for another couple minutes, taking care to avoid burning the sauce. Now add 1/2 cup water, 2 teaspoons light soy sauce, and 1/2 teaspoon sugar (or more if you prefer your dish to be sweeter).

What does Peking style mean?

Peking style food is the style of cuisine from Beijing, China. It traditionally uses only the finest ingredients available and the flavors come from the use of strongly flavored roots and vegetables, such as garlic, ginger and cilantro.

What is Peking sauce?

It is a sweet yet savory sauce, matching extremely well with scallions. In China, we use this type of sauce not only as dipping sauce but also as stir frying sauces. The peking sauce served in restaurant usually is using the oil from roasted peking duck, which has a light reddish brown.

What do you soak ribs in to make them tender?

Soak ribs in apple cider vinegar for two hours. Remove from vinegar, pat dry, and coat ribs with rub evenly on all sides. Place meat-side up in a shallow baking dish, add enough water to coat the bottom of the dish, and wrap tightly with foil. Cook for 3 hours at 300 degrees F.

Is Peking sauce the same as hoisin sauce?

Hoisin sauce is made from soybean paste, garlic, chilies, and various spices, and can contain sugar and vinegar. Hoisin sauce is also sometimes called Peking sauce, because it’s used in making Peking duck. Hoisin is a great glaze for meat and fish.

Peking Sauce Pork is a traditional Chinese dish that once was the standard test in many culinary schools. Pork and sweet bean sauce (not to be confused with sweet red bean paste (紅豆沙)) are the main ingredients in this dish. The bean sauce is made mainly from fermented soybean, flour, sugar, and salt.

How do you make ribs more tender?

Here’s how we do it in our kitchen:

  1. Remove the membrane (remember, this ensures fall-off-the-bone ribs ).
  2. Generously season both sides with salt and pepper.
  3. Cover the ribs with aluminum foil.
  4. Bake the ribs at a low temperature (275F) for 3 to 4 hours or until they are tender.

Does apple cider vinegar tenderize ribs?

You can marinate for a few hours, but overnight is always best. Apple cider will tenderize the meat and give it a subtle sweet, apple flavor. The cider’s natural sugar seeps back out during cooking and gives the ribs some caramelization when cooked.

Are Chinese spare ribs beef or pork?

Spare ribs ( pork ) are distinguished from short ribs, which are beef. Pork spare ribs are cooked and eaten in various cuisines around the world. They are popular in Chinese and American Chinese cuisine; they are generally called paigu ( Chinese: 排骨; pinyin: páigǔ, Cantonese: paigwat; literally “row of bones”).

How do you know when spare ribs are done?

Bend Test: When ribs are done cooking, they’re flexible but don’t fall apart. To check, hold the rack from the end with a pair of tongs. The other end should bend towards the ground and cracks may form in the crust.
